Understanding Forklift Parts: An Overview for Global Buyers

Forklifts are essential in various industries, facilitating smooth material handling. Understanding the different parts of a forklift can enhance efficiency. Importantly, each component serves a unique function, from the mast to the hydraulic system. Buyers should recognize these parts to make informed decisions.

The mast is crucial for lifting and lowering loads. Its design impacts load capacity and stability. Meanwhile, the forks must be the correct length to handle specific pallet sizes effectively. Tires also vary; solid tires offer durability, while air-filled tires provide better traction. Knowing these details ensures buyers select the right equipment for their needs.

Buyers should also consider maintenance aspects. Regular inspections can prevent costly breakdowns. Ignoring parts that wear over time can lead to inefficiencies. Understanding parts like the powertrain or the controller is essential. They often require expert knowledge for repairs. Investing in quality parts can make a significant difference in overall performance. Each component plays a role in operational safety and efficiency.

Key Components of Forklifts: Functions and Specifications Explained

Understanding the key components of forklifts is essential for global buyers. These machines are complex and designed for specific tasks. Let's focus on the critical parts and their functions.

The engine or motor powers the forklift. It may be electric or internal combustion. Each type has distinct characteristics. Electric motors are quieter and cleaner. Internal combustion engines offer higher lift capacities but require more maintenance.

The mast is another vital component. It supports the load and extends vertically. Different types of masts allow for varying lift heights. If a mast is damaged, the entire operation can be affected. Regular inspections can prevent costly downtime.

Tips: Always check the condition of the lift chains. Worn chains can lead to accidents. Additionally, make sure the controls are functioning well. Faulty controls can result in dangerous situations. Make it a habit to perform daily checks before operation. This small step can enhance safety.

Understanding these parts allows buyers to make informed choices. Consider the specifications carefully. Always prioritize reliability over price. A small price difference can lead to significant long-term costs. Reflect on the overall value each component brings to your operations.

Market Trends and Demand for Forklift Parts Worldwide

The global demand for forklift parts continues to rise as industries adapt to evolving supply chain needs. Many companies rely on these machines for efficient material handling. As a result, the market for forklift parts is expanding rapidly. Various regions are experiencing distinct trends, shaped by regional demands and local economic conditions.

In North America and Europe, for instance, there is a growing focus on electric forklifts. This trend is pushing manufacturers to innovate and produce environmentally friendly parts. However, challenges remain. The availability of high-quality components is sometimes inconsistent. Buyers must be cautious and verify suppliers' reliability.

In Asia, the market is booming due to increased industrialization and urbanization. Yet, not all suppliers meet international standards. There are concerns about quality assurance, leading to potential buyer hesitation. As the market evolves, understanding these trends will be crucial for global buyers looking to make informed decisions. Quality Standards and Certifications in Forklift Parts Manufacturing

When it comes to forklift parts, quality standards and certifications are paramount. These standards ensure that components meet safety, reliability, and performance criteria. For global buyers, understanding these requirements is crucial. Certifications like ISO and ANSI indicate that parts have undergone rigorous testing and adhere to industry benchmarks.

Manufacturers must consistently prove their commitment to quality. Many rely on international standards to guide their production processes. This transparency builds trust among buyers. However, some manufacturers may cut corners to reduce costs, leading to inferior parts. It's essential for buyers to thoroughly vet suppliers, ensuring they have credible certifications.

Buyers should also consider the source of materials. High-quality raw materials contribute to the longevity and performance of forklift parts. Despite the abundance of options, not all components will perform reliably. Proper due diligence is vital in making informed purchasing decisions. Cost Analysis: Sourcing Forklift Parts from Global Suppliers

When sourcing forklift parts globally, cost analysis is essential. Buyers often face difficulties in comparing prices from different suppliers. This can lead to unexpected expenses if not carefully managed. Researching suppliers is crucial. It helps in understanding the average market price for quality parts.

Consider shipping costs and lead times. These factors can significantly affect your overall budget. Sometimes, a lower price may result in higher shipping fees and longer wait times. These aspects deserve careful evaluation.

Additionally, quality varies widely among suppliers. Cheaper parts may not meet industry standards, leading to costly downtime later. Therefore, buyers must weigh immediate savings against long-term reliability. It’s a delicate balance that requires thorough analysis and due diligence. Clarity in sourcing decisions is paramount.
